Output 57aef5bd32d3dcb7ca557642e28c15aa6849964a06fe39f49f86e80c61356ee1:1

value
908426665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d05e9cc69ce6a900cdf576da8766ce5090637e5 OP_EQUAL
address
MEvRM4bC4H3reW7CWj1fJK78znB2YGCbwr
transaction
57aef5bd32d3dcb7ca557642e28c15aa6849964a06fe39f49f86e80c61356ee1
spent
true